Contents:
The boy who talked with animals -- The hitchhiker -- The Mildenhall treasure -- The swan -- The wonderful story of Henry Sugar -- Lucky break -- A piece of cake.
Summary: Presents seven short stories by Roald Dahl, including the title work about a modern-day Robin Hood who steals from casino owners and gives to orphans.
